Application process
Walk-In
Fee
Congregate meal suggested donation is $4.00 for seniors (60 years of age and older) and $8.00 for non-seniors No senior will be turned away because of the inablitlity to pay. Transporation $1 one-way within city limits $2 one-way, up to 5 miles out of town $10 round-trip to Sheridan $25 round-trip to Casper
Eligibility
60 years and older
Service area
Johnson County, Wyoming
